Understanding Memory Loss and Dementia
Memory loss refers to the inability to recall past events, information, or experiences. While occasional forgetfulness is normal, persistent memory issues may indicate a more serious condition, such as dementia.
Dementia is not a specific disease but a term for a group of symptoms affecting cognitive abilities, including memory, problem-solving, and communication. Common forms of dementia include:
- Alzheimer’s Disease: The most common cause of dementia, marked by progressive memory decline.
- Vascular Dementia: Caused by reduced blood flow to the brain due to strokes or other vascular conditions.
- Lewy Body Dementia: Characterized by memory issues, visual hallucinations, and sleep disturbances.
- Frontotemporal Dementia: Involving personality changes and impaired judgment in addition to memory loss.
Symptoms of Dementia
While symptoms vary by type, common signs of dementia include:
- Difficulty remembering recent events or conversations.
- Challenges with planning or solving problems.
- Confusion about time or place.
- Repeating questions or losing items frequently.
- Changes in mood, personality, or behavior.
